请写出Resdis创建副本的步骤和配置哨兵模式的步骤。Redis持久化的两种方式,及优缺点。
时间: 2024-03-31 21:34:07 浏览: 19
好的,针对你的问题,我来简单回答一下。
一、Redis创建副本的步骤:
1. 在主节点redis.conf中设置slaveof,指向从节点的IP和端口号。
2. 在从节点redis.conf中设置slaveof,指向主节点的IP和端口号。
3. 重启redis服务,即可完成主从节点的创建。
二、Redis配置哨兵模式的步骤:
1. 首先在redis.conf中开启哨兵模式,设置sentinel monitor mymaster IP port quorum。
2. 在sentinel.conf中设置sentinel monitor mymaster IP port quorum,配置哨兵节点的IP和端口号。
3. 启动哨兵节点,命令:redis-sentinel sentinel.conf。
三、Redis持久化的两种方式,及优缺点:
1. RDB持久化:将数据快照保存到硬盘,可以手动或自动触发。优点是节省硬盘空间,缺点是可能会丢失最后一次快照之后的数据。
2. AOF持久化:将写操作追加到文件末尾,可以选择每秒同步或异步保存。优点是数据更加安全,缺点是占用硬盘空间更大,读写速度较慢。
以上就是我对你提出的问题的简要回答,希望能对你有所帮助。
相关问题
请写出Resdis创建副本的步骤和配置哨兵模式的步骤
好的,我来回答你的问题。
首先是Redis创建副本的步骤:
1. 首先在主节点的配置文件redis.conf中,设置参数bind和port,让主节点监听指定的IP地址和端口。
2. 然后在从节点的配置文件redis.conf中,设置参数bind和port,让从节点监听指定的IP地址和端口。
3. 在从节点的配置文件redis.conf中,设置参数replicaof,指定主节点的IP地址和端口,让从节点成为主节点的副本。
4. 启动主节点和从节点的Redis服务。
5. 在主节点上执行命令CONFIG GET slaveof,查看从节点是否已经成功连接到主节点。
6. 在主节点上执行命令INFO replication,查看主从同步状态。
接下来是配置哨兵模式的步骤:
1. 在Redis配置文件redis.conf中,设置哨兵模式参数sentinel,启用哨兵模式。
2. 在Redis配置文件redis.conf中,设置哨兵模式参数sentinel monitor,指定需要监控的主节点的名称、IP地址和端口。
3. 在Redis配置文件redis.conf中,设置哨兵模式参数sentinel down-after-milliseconds,指定哨兵检测到主节点宕机后,等待多少毫秒后开始进行故障转移。
4. 在Redis配置文件redis.conf中,设置哨兵模式参数sentinel failover-timeout,指定故障转移的超时时间。
5. 启动哨兵节点的Redis服务。
6. 在哨兵节点上执行命令SENTINEL MONITOR,查看哨兵是否已经成功连接到主节点。
7. 在哨兵节点上执行命令SENTINEL MASTER,查看主节点的信息和监控状态。
以上就是Redis创建副本和配置哨兵模式的步骤。希望能对你有所帮助。
请写出Resdis创建副本的步骤和配置哨兵模式的步骤。
Redis创建副本的步骤:
1. 在主服务器的配置文件redis.conf中添加配置项replicaof <masterip> <masterport>,指定主服务器的IP和端口号。
2. 重启主服务器。
3. 在从服务器的配置文件redis.conf中添加配置项slaveof <masterip> <masterport>,指定主服务器的IP和端口号。
4. 重启从服务器。
配置哨兵模式的步骤:
1. 在redis.conf配置文件中添加sentinel monitor <master-name> <ip> <port> <quorum>,其中<master-name>是主服务器的名称,<ip>和<port>是主服务器的IP和端口号,<quorum>是判断主服务器是否宕机的最小哨兵数。
2. 添加sentinel配置文件sentinel.conf,其中包括monitor <master-name> <ip> <port> <quorum>配置项以及其他哨兵相关的配置项。
3. 启动哨兵进程,命令为redis-sentinel sentinel.conf。
4. 启动Redis主服务器和从服务器。
5. 在哨兵进程中添加哨兵节点,命令为sentinel sentinel.conf。
6. 监控主服务器的状态,如果主服务器宕机,则哨兵会自动将从服务器升级为主服务器,并通知其他哨兵和客户端。
需要注意的是,配置哨兵模式需要在Redis主服务器和从服务器之间创建连接,并在哨兵节点之间创建连接,以实现状态监控和自动故障转移。